	Yeah, there is no hard data. So much depends on the concentration used, the type of clothing, etc.<br>
	Wool/nylon/cotton is OK with take up. Again, it bonds with clothing. There is a minimum concentration that will work, and, it can vary a bit depending on how tight it bonds, but generally the Sawyers .5% concentration is enough to spray on. As it dries it will bond without having much excess. So, no washing is needed. Note that several sprayings could leave increasing amounts of excess that will wash out, onto your skin and into the environment. There is a note in the MSDS data sheet about *not* reapplying Permethrin to cloths that has already been treated without laundering. <br>
	Heavier concentrations can be achieved by soaking/dipping. This will be slightly more effective, but the big deal is the longevity. It will last much longer since it will hold an effective concentration longer. I just came back from a trip that rained every day for 13 days. At the end of that time, the Permethrin was NOT as effective as what it normally was. Getting rained on, sweating and hiking all day is about equivalent to a washing. Bugs were very bad in the ADK&#39;s due to the rains this year. Swarms of mosquitoes, big and small, were effectively blocked for the first 7-8 days, but lost the repelling after that...the best I could hope for was revenge after getting bit. (I sprayed every morning with DEET, but, it was washed off in the first couple hours, rain and sweat.) <br>
	I suspect an effective killing concentration is dependent on the bug type, too. I don&#39;t think ticks, sand fleas and no-seeums will be equally susceptible. <br>

There hasn&#39;t been much of any consensus on the techniques used to apply Permethrin for the last several years. Spray, dunk (AKA dip), and individual lot soaking were and still are the favorite individualized approaches. No one has any actual data, except personal satisfaction, to break the disparity -- if indeed there are much differences in the actual outcomes.<br>
<br>
I&#39;ve always liked the soaking of a more or less measured amount of solution (water plus chemical) and clothing in a bag. Sounds more like a controlled process than home dipping or spraying.<br>
